建站教程

建站教程

Products

当前位置:首页 > 建站教程 >

禁用WordPress后台google字体,快速优化WordPress打开速度(为WordPress文章添加正文增大减小字号功能)

GG网络技术分享 2025-03-18 16:12 0


禁用WordPress后台google字体,快速优化WordPress打开速度

最近,有很多网友都遇到谷歌搜索(香港)google.com.hk打不开,不过直接输入ip:203.208.46.145可以正常访问。谷歌服务不仅影响了我天朝的广大网民,就连我们苦逼的站长(WordPress)也受到了影响,我不会对这个世界再有爱了!

大家都知道WordPress中核心文件中有调用了谷歌的字体库--Google Fonts,若谷歌的此服务不稳定,会导致博客后台字体无法加载,直接影响博客后台打开速度。最苦逼的有些主题(function.php文件)也调用Google Fonts,这将会影响访客打开速度,这实在令人无法忍受。解决方法如下:

方案一:

WordPress新手推荐使用Disable Google Fonts 插件,还有一款国人开发的Remove Open Sans font Link from WP core 插件。不过据说(贴吧)效果不明显,我没用这种方法。

不想用插件,可以在主题functions.php文件里加入以下代码(Remove Open Sans font Link from WP core 插件核心代码):

function coolwp_remove_open_sans_from_wp_core() {

wp_deregister_style( 'open-sans' );

wp_register_style( 'open-sans', false );

wp_enqueue_style('open-sans','');

}

add_action( 'init', 'coolwp_remove_open_sans_from_wp_core' );

方案二:

360网站卫士推出的一项字体CDN加速服务,具体修改方法如下:

打开wp-includes/script-loader.php文件,搜索关键词“fonts.googleapis.com”,将其替换为“fonts.useso.com”,保存文件,刷新体验效果如何?

方案三:

把下面代码插入主题中的functions.php中:

代码一:

// Remove Open Sans that WP adds from frontend

if (!function_exists('remove_wp_open_sans')) :

function remove_wp_open_sans() {

wp_deregister_style( 'open-sans' );

wp_register_style( 'open-sans', false );

}

// 前台删除Google字体CSS

//add_action('wp_enqueue_scripts', 'remove_wp_open_sans');

// 后台删除Google字体CSS

add_action('admin_enqueue_scripts', 'remove_wp_open_sans');

endif;

或用代码二:

function remove_open_sans() {

wp_deregister_style( 'open-sans' );

wp_register_style( 'open-sans', false );

wp_enqueue_style('open-sans','');

}

add_action( 'init', 'remove_open_sans' );

一些国外主题经常调用谷歌字体,上述方法貌似对前台主题加载谷歌字体无效,墙越来越高了!

为WordPress文章添加正文增大减小字号功能

在很多新闻资讯或小说网站的文章页面都会有个增大减小字号功能,如上图所示为新浪新闻文章页面增大减小字号功能截图。这个功能是便于用户浏览正文内容的。有些用户的视力不好,特别是老年人,就需要增大文章正文的字号便于看清内容。也有些用户是因为要一屏看到更多内容而不想不断滚屏,就需要减小字号查看内容。所以,这个功能还是比较实用的。实现为WordPress文章添加正文增大减小字号功能并不难,以下是具体方法:

/*

添加文章正文增大减小字号功能

代码来源: www.wpzxbj.com

*/

代码说明:先将以上代码插入到主题single.php正文内容所在div id容器entry前面,如:

如果你的主题single正文所在的id名不是entry,请用你自己的id容器名替换以上代码中的entry即可。这段代码的作用是圈定可调整字号的内容区域。

然后,将以下代码插入到你想要在single.php中显示字号调整链接的地方。

小 中 大

标签:

提交需求或反馈

Demand feedback